Transaction 39e223ab6662a9aa985392c7f52ded0cad51aaf867031cb06b6dfcb13d75f14b

1 Input
2 Outputs
  • 39e223ab6662a9aa985392c7f52ded0cad51aaf867031cb06b6dfcb13d75f14b:0
  • value  1900238
    address  34Ks382BDtc76syfCHX1MNreYzp1p1Ycjd
  • 39e223ab6662a9aa985392c7f52ded0cad51aaf867031cb06b6dfcb13d75f14b:1
  • value  11267543
    address  15M3XQZcwL72ijFZCBjUVss8T8Z1VVAhWR